Top Attractions

The White House

The White House is the most famous building in the United States and the official residence of the President of the United States. It’s located just a few blocks away from Freedom Plaza Dc Map, and you can take a guided tour to see the historic rooms, artwork, and artifacts that make up this iconic structure.

The National Mall

The National Mall is a large park that stretches from the Capitol Building to the Lincoln Memorial. It’s home to many of the most famous landmarks in the city, including the Washington Monument, the Vietnam Veterans Memorial, and the World War II Memorial.

The Smithsonian Institution

The Smithsonian Institution is the world’s largest museum complex, with over 19 museums and galleries, as well as the National Zoo. You can spend days exploring the exhibits and learning about everything from American history to African art to natural history and science.

Historical Landmarks

The Lincoln Memorial

The Lincoln Memorial is one of the most famous landmarks in the city and features a large statue of President Abraham Lincoln. It’s a great place to go for a scenic view of the city and to learn about the history of the United States.

The Jefferson Memorial

The Jefferson Memorial is another famous landmark in the city and features a large statue of President Thomas Jefferson. It’s located on the Tidal Basin and offers a beautiful view of the cherry blossoms in the spring.

The National Archives

The National Archives is home to some of the most important documents in American history, including the Declaration of Independence, the Constitution, and the Bill of Rights. You can see these documents up close and learn about their significance in the history of the United States.

Top Attractions

There is no shortage of top attractions in Australia. The Sydney Opera House and the Harbour Bridge are a must-visit for any tourist. The Great Barrier Reef is a natural wonder that is home to thousands of species of marine life. Uluru, also known as Ayers Rock, is a sacred site for the indigenous people and a popular tourist destination.

Hidden Gems

Australia has some hidden gems that are worth exploring. The Blue Mountains, located just a few hours from Sydney, offer stunning views and hiking trails. The Kangaroo Island is a wildlife haven with kangaroos, koalas, and sea lions. The Daintree Rainforest is the oldest rainforest in the world and a great place to spot exotic birds and animals.

Historical Landmarks

Australia has a rich history, and there are many historical landmarks that you can visit. The Port Arthur Historic Site in Tasmania is a former penal colony that offers a glimpse into Australia’s convict past. The Old Melbourne Gaol is a museum that tells the story of the city’s most notorious criminals.
